Technology & Safety

The Cayenne offers much appreciated customization options involving surface materials, seat belt colors, and interior trim. Two 7-inch screens flank an analog tachometer and a snazzy gauge cluster. Ventilated and heated rear and front seats are traditional options with upgrades that can include four-zone climate control, massaging front seats, and more. Numerous driver assist options are both standard and available.

The 2023 Mercedes GLS dashboard boasts two massive 12.3-inch digital displays. One handles infotainment duties while the other is a reconfigurable gauge display. An iPhone-like virtual assistant is featured courtesy of the new MBUX software by Mercedes-Benz. Onboard Wi-Fi hotspots, in-dash navigation, Android auto capability, and more all come standard.

Performance

The 2023 Cayenne by Porsche standard model has a V-6 engine offering 335 hp. With 434 hp, a twin turbo V6 variation is available. Generating 453 hp, a V-8 engine is next on the list with a massive 541 hp available in yet another V-8 option. Every option utilizes all-wheel-drive and eight speed automatic transmission. Despite its size, the Cayenne exhibits a grace all its own.

As for the 2023 Mercedes GLS, an eight cylinder and six cylinder are offered. A respectable 362 hp can be expected from the six cylinder while 483 hp comes from the eight cylinder version. You can accelerate from 0 to 60 mph in 5.5 seconds courtesy of the larger engine. Air suspension is standard in all models.
